Ассемблерные вставки в Arduino

C — код Arduino IDE основана на ассемблере GNU. Таким образом, можно использовать avr-gcc для программирования микроконтроллера на ассемблере через интерфейс ISP. Однако многие мнемоники…

Ассемблерные вставки в С коде GCC для AVR и Arduino

Компилятор GCC — встроенный Assembler Примечание переводчика MBS Electronics: Поскольку стандартная оболочка Arduino сипользует для компиляции скетчей компилятор GCC, то материал данной статьи можно использовать…

Платы Arduino Breakout Boards с Алиэкспресс

Платы Arduino BREAKOUT BOARD и их отличие от плат ARDUINO SHIELD Для популярной платформы Arduino существует огромное количество модулей расширения, которые выпускаются в виде дополнительных…

Простой таймер-термометр на PIC16F628A

Бытовой таймер и термометр на микроконтроллере PIC16F628A, датчике температуры DS18B20 и ЖК индикаторе HT1613. Этот небольшой таймер собран на основе дешевого восьмиразрядного микроконтроллера Mucrochip PIC16F628A.…

LCD 1602 Работа c ЖК дисплеем

Принципы работы самого популярного ЖК индикатора формата 2 строки по 16 символов Дисплей на жидких кристаллах (ЖК, LCD) — это самый распространенный тип дисплея, который…

Приемы и трюки использования встроенного компаратора в контроллерах Microchip

Микроконтроллеры Microchip используются во многих устройствах, начиная от пожарных датчиков и заканчивая промышленной и автомобильной электроникой. Контроллеры PIC12F и PIC16F, имеющие встроенный аналоговый компаратор, сочетают…

Интерфейс 1-Wire

Протокол OneWire для связи между цифровыми устройствами Последовательные интерфейсы фактически стали основными в современных приборных и бортовых сетях. Один из наиболее широко используемых интерфейсов такого…

Интерфейс I2C

1.0 Преимущества I2C для конструкторов и технологов В бытовой технике, телекоммуникационном оборудовании и промышленной электронике часто встречаются похожие решения, в, казалось бы, никак не связанных…

Протокол передачи данных UART

Универсальный асинхронный приёмопередатчик Предисловие Современная цифровая электроника — это всегда соединения между цепями (процессорами, контроллерами и т.д.) для создания симбиотической системы. Для того, чтобы отдельные…